The Cliffs Notes The Vice President of Fintech Partnerships will build and lead Kinective’s fintech partner organization, transforming our platform into a vibrant, scalable fintech marketplace. This leader will shape the strategy, develop the team, own critical partner relationships, and drive partner-sourced and partner-influenced revenue in close collaboration with Sales, Product, Marketing, and Operations.

  • Help build, shape, and sell the value of Kinective’s fintech ecosystem—bringing fintechs into our marketplace and aligning them to our broader strategy.
  • Build and lead a high-impact team responsible for sourcing, securing, and growing fintech partnerships.
  • Create the structure, governance, and metrics that guide fintech partner identification, onboarding, enablement, and growth.
  • Drive fintech partner bookings with consistent, disciplined forecasting.
  • Identify and prioritize the fintech partners that belong in Kinective’s ecosystem, ensuring each contributes meaningful value to our FI customers.
  • Play a central role in designing and building Kinective’s fintech marketplace, delivering greater value for our FI customers and fueling long-term growth.
  • Align with Product and fulfillment to ensure each target fintech use case is technically feasible, operationally supported, and scalable for our FI customers.
  • Collaborate with other product lines—Document Workflow, Data Intelligence, and Branch—when fintech partnerships span multiple solutions.
  • Design the fintech partnerships organization, defining hunter and farmer roles and how they integrate with direct Digital Connectivity sellers.
  • Build a high-performing team—working with Partner Enablement to equip them for success.
  • Lead as a player–coach—owning critical fintech relationships while driving clarity, accountability, and high performance across the team.
  • Implement a disciplined operating rhythm, supported by consistent 1:1s, pipeline reviews, QBRs, and transparent dashboards that reinforce performance.
  • Establish a predictable, scalable hunting motion that unifies outbound prospecting, inbound demand, event activity, and referrals from the direct sales team and Partner Marketing.
  • Leverage HubSpot scoring models and FI demand signals to prioritize a focused, high-quality pipeline of fintech opportunities.
  • Personally lead the most strategic fintech pursuits—from early engagement through negotiation and execution—while ensuring clean handoffs to enablement and delivery.
  • Deliver a targeted number of new, qualified fintech partners each year—each with defined use cases and a clear path to FI adoption, bookings and revenue.
  • Develop structured account plans and QBRs for existing fintech partners, emphasizing pipeline growth, execution discipline, and shared value creation.
  • Develop co-selling and referral motions with partner sales teams to reach shared FI customers and grow Kinective connectivity adoption.
  • Launch and lead a systematic re-engagement program for partners who have paid but are not engaged, creating clear activation plans and meaningful growth targets.
  • Design commercial approaches that generate real bookings and revenue—not just strategic intent—while operating with the near-term rigor and accountability expected in a PE-backed organization.
  • Define and uphold clear rules of engagement between Partner Sales and Direct Sales for referrals, enterprise upsells, and co-sell opportunities.
  • Work closely with Sales Operations and Sales Enablement to ensure Salesforce data is accurate and that partner activity reliably initiates the correct internal workflows.
  • Implement effective governance models for top partners, including defined executive sponsors, escalation paths, and decision-making cadences.
  • Partner with Revenue Operations to ensure contract structures, SKUs, and supporting systems enable a scalable, repeatable partner motion—reducing reliance on ad hoc or one-off exceptions.
  • Own the fintech partner pipeline and bookings for Digital Connectivity, ensuring clear contribution to Kinective’s overall revenue plan.
  • Deliver weekly forecasts and reports that transparently communicate progress, risks, and upside across partner acquisition, activation, and expansion.
  • Enforce Salesforce discipline so partner-sourced and partner-influenced opportunities are visible, traceable, and accurately reconciled.
  • Set clear expectations and manage commitments with the rigor, accountability, and precision required in a PE-backed environment.
  • 10+ years in B2B SaaS or fintech partnerships, alliances, or ecosystem roles with direct revenue ownership.
  • Demonstrated success building or rebuilding a partner organization or program—not simply inheriting a mature one.
  • Strong understanding of financial services and fintech ecosystems, including cores, LOS providers, digital banking platforms, or connectivity solutions.
  • Experience operating in a high-accountability, investor-backed environment with clear expectations around planning, forecasting, and performance.
